Over 2 million people in the United States suffer annually from adverse drug reactions. The more you know about your medications the easier it is to avoid problems with them. People over the age of 65 are especially vulnerable to medication-related problems, due to the number of mediations they take and the biologic changes of aging. When medications are prescribed, the intent is to improve your quality of life by curing a disease, reducing or eliminating the symptoms of a disease, slowing a disease process, or preventing a disease or its symptoms from appearing.
